Subject: Important Announcement — Florida Sample Letter for Business Name Change Dear [Recipient's Name], We are thrilled to share with you an exciting update about our company. Please let this letter serve as an official announcement of a significant change in our business name, effective [date of change]. [Your Company Name] has undergone a thorough rebranding process, aligning our name with our company's vision and values. We are excited to introduce our new identity as [New Company Name]. This name change reflects our commitment to deliver exceptional services, quality products, and unparalleled customer satisfaction throughout the state of Florida. [New Company Name] — formerly known as [Previous Company Name] — remains dedicated to the values and principles that have shaped our success since [year of establishment]. The change in our name does not affect our ownership, organizational structure, or the talented team that has been instrumental in our growth. With the new name, we aim to better represent our diverse range of products and services. Exciting changes are underway, including innovative offerings and enhanced customer experiences. Transitioning to [New Company Name] strengthens our position as leaders in [industry/niche] and ensures continued growth in the Florida market and beyond. Please note that this name change will not impact any ongoing contracts or agreements between [Previous Company Name] and our valued stakeholders. Any existing agreements, relationships, and obligations remain valid and unchanged, and we will continue to honor our commitments. Kindly update your records to reflect our new business name. Going forward, all our business correspondence, invoices, marketing materials, and official documents will bear the name [New Company Name]. We kindly request your cooperation in making this change in your systems to avoid any confusion and maintain seamless communication. Should you have any questions or concerns regarding this announcement or require further clarification, please do not hesitate to reach out to our dedicated customer service team at [contact details]. We deeply value your continued support and partnership throughout this transition. We are confident that our new name will only strengthen our relationship and enhance the value we deliver to you, our esteemed clientele. Thank you for your cooperation, understanding, and for being a part of our journey. We look forward to serving you under our new name as we embark on this exciting chapter together. Warm regards, [Your Name] [Your Title/Position] [Company Name] [Company Contact Information] --- Different types of Florida Sample Letter for Announcement of Business Name Change: 1. To change the name associated with your EIN, you must complete Form 8822-B, which is the IRS form for business address or responsible party change. You will need to include your old name, new name, and EIN in this form. Additionally, using a Florida Sample Letter for Announcement of Business Name Change can enhance your compliance by supplying a clear notification along with your form submission. It’s essential to keep your business information up to date to avoid future issues with the IRS.
